Source: memleax Version: 1.1.0-1 Severity: important Justification: fails to build from source
Builds of memleax for most architectures failed with errors along the lines of checking machine type... Error: unsupported machine: mips. Only x86, x86_64, arm, and aarch64 are supported. Please consider adjusting its Architecture setting to match this requirement, so that other architectures' autobuilders don't bother trying to cover it. (That said, it's not a big deal if they do, since builds for unsupported architectures fail almost immediately and memleax's dependencies are fairly minimal.) Thanks! -- Aaron M.
